key responsibilities:
technical service & repair
diagnose and troubleshoot: perform advanced diagnostics, troubleshooting, and root cause analysis on complex electronic systems, devices, and circuit boards to identify malfunctions.
repair and calibration: execute on-site and in-house repairs, component replacement, and system adjustments, using specialized diagnostic tools, testing equipment (., dvms), and technical manuals/schematics.
preventive maintenance: conduct scheduled preventive maintenance and routine inspections to maximize equipment reliability and minimize downtime for clients.
installation and commissioning: install, configure, and commission new electronic equipment and systems at customer sites, ensuring seamless integration and functionality.
technical documentation: interpret and utilize complex engineering diagrams, schematics, blueprints, and technical manuals for diagnostics and repair procedures.
customer support & training
client communication: serve as the primary technical point of contact for clients, effectively communicating complex technical information, repair status, and solutions clearly and professionally.
technical guidance: provide training, technical assistance, and guidance to end-users on the proper operation, maintenance procedures, and troubleshooting of their electronic equipment.
issue resolution: manage customer expectations and ensure timely resolution of all service issues to achieve high customer satisfaction.
operations & compliance
reporting: accurately and promptly document all service activities, repairs performed, performance tests, and customer interactions in service management systems and technical reports.
inventory management: manage and maintain an inventory of spare parts and tools, and judiciously order replacements through strong technical expertise.
safety & compliance: ensure all work adheres strictly to company policies, safety protocols, and industry regulations (., esd, ipc, osha, iso standards).
collaboration: work collaboratively with sales, engineering, and product development teams to provide feedback, resolve complex issues, and support product enhancements.
